Out with the Utah, in with the Nevada
Last night, Bill, Marin and I too the train to a few bars after our amazing tofu curry. We got a pitcher at Cheers To You, then went to Junior's, then Murphy's. At Murphy's we chatted with a couple of high energy friends of theirs.

This morning, we ate breakfast at a vegetarian place called Vertical Diner. It was pretty great. Then I took off to get to Elko, NV, which is where I am now. When I just finished that last sentence, I was questioned by a policeman as to why I was sitting in my car at the Elko City Hall- to which I explained that I was using the WiFi. I also told him to have a good morning, even though it is afternoon. If you never see me again, you can assume why.
